Output d6c640d2842fce521713e2df3a91201e6676199704146b0122279686cdc66624:0

value
109743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400de96d2566f1d0f93c6344b25e56fda4246ef3 OP_EQUAL
address
37XhqRxsLAzbQcyKTZhkQBkGPZePmnHzEd
transaction
d6c640d2842fce521713e2df3a91201e6676199704146b0122279686cdc66624
spent
true